[發(fā)明專利]頁(yè)面跳轉(zhuǎn)方法、裝置、電子設(shè)備及存儲(chǔ)介質(zhì)在審
| 申請(qǐng)?zhí)枺?/td> | 201911366857.4 | 申請(qǐng)日: | 2019-12-26 |
| 公開(kāi)(公告)號(hào): | CN111143723A | 公開(kāi)(公告)日: | 2020-05-12 |
| 發(fā)明(設(shè)計(jì))人: | 鄧竹立;彭飛;劉松 | 申請(qǐng)(專利權(quán))人: | 五八同城信息技術(shù)有限公司 |
| 主分類號(hào): | G06F16/955 | 分類號(hào): | G06F16/955 |
| 代理公司: | 北京弘權(quán)知識(shí)產(chǎn)權(quán)代理事務(wù)所(普通合伙) 11363 | 代理人: | 逯長(zhǎng)明;許偉群 |
| 地址: | 300450 天津市濱海新區(qū)經(jīng)濟(jì)技術(shù)開(kāi)*** | 國(guó)省代碼: | 天津;12 |
| 權(quán)利要求書: | 查看更多 | 說(shuō)明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 頁(yè)面 跳轉(zhuǎn) 方法 裝置 電子設(shè)備 存儲(chǔ) 介質(zhì) | ||
本發(fā)明公開(kāi)了一種頁(yè)面跳轉(zhuǎn)方法、裝置、電子設(shè)備及存儲(chǔ)介質(zhì),能夠預(yù)先在服務(wù)器中配置映射關(guān)系表,在APP運(yùn)行后從服務(wù)器中獲取該APP對(duì)應(yīng)的映射關(guān)系表,然后根據(jù)APP內(nèi)當(dāng)前業(yè)務(wù)線的業(yè)務(wù)標(biāo)志,從映射關(guān)系表中獲取該業(yè)務(wù)線的目標(biāo)URL,其中目標(biāo)URL用于表示該業(yè)務(wù)線的目標(biāo)頁(yè)面跳轉(zhuǎn)地址,最后再根據(jù)目標(biāo)URL,將APP內(nèi)當(dāng)前顯示的頁(yè)面跳轉(zhuǎn)至目標(biāo)URL對(duì)應(yīng)的目標(biāo)頁(yè)面,完成頁(yè)面跳轉(zhuǎn)過(guò)程。本發(fā)明的技術(shù)方案中,無(wú)需通過(guò)路由執(zhí)行完整的業(yè)務(wù)線跳轉(zhuǎn)邏輯,當(dāng)APP中業(yè)務(wù)線出現(xiàn)問(wèn)題而無(wú)法進(jìn)行頁(yè)面跳轉(zhuǎn)時(shí),只需對(duì)應(yīng)修改映射關(guān)系表里的該業(yè)務(wù)線對(duì)應(yīng)的目標(biāo)URL或者業(yè)務(wù)標(biāo)識(shí),避免通過(guò)修改路由中業(yè)務(wù)線對(duì)應(yīng)的跳轉(zhuǎn)邏輯而造成的頁(yè)面跳轉(zhuǎn)維護(hù)效率低的問(wèn)題。
技術(shù)領(lǐng)域
本發(fā)明涉及軟件開(kāi)發(fā)技術(shù)領(lǐng)域,尤其涉及頁(yè)面跳轉(zhuǎn)方法、裝置、電子設(shè)備及存儲(chǔ)介質(zhì)。
背景技術(shù)
APP(Application)是一種安裝在智能終端上的應(yīng)用程序,為用戶提供豐富多彩的內(nèi)容。通常,用戶在使用APP時(shí)會(huì)根據(jù)需要不斷的點(diǎn)擊新內(nèi)容,而很多情況下,不同的內(nèi)容會(huì)顯示在不同的頁(yè)面上。為了保證APP內(nèi)不同頁(yè)面之間的跳轉(zhuǎn),技術(shù)人員在對(duì)APP設(shè)計(jì)代碼時(shí)會(huì)設(shè)計(jì)不同業(yè)務(wù)線,每一個(gè)業(yè)務(wù)線保存了一套跳轉(zhuǎn)邏輯,最后跳轉(zhuǎn)到一個(gè)目標(biāo)頁(yè)面,該目標(biāo)頁(yè)面顯示的就是用戶需要的新內(nèi)容。例如,一個(gè)APP內(nèi)首頁(yè)上提供很多招聘信息,每一個(gè)招聘信息點(diǎn)擊進(jìn)去會(huì)進(jìn)入一個(gè)新的招聘頁(yè)面,這個(gè)招聘頁(yè)面上具體展示崗位介紹和招聘要求等,在每一個(gè)招聘頁(yè)面上也會(huì)提供一個(gè)聊天入口,用戶在點(diǎn)擊這個(gè)入口的圖標(biāo)后,會(huì)進(jìn)入與企業(yè)人事經(jīng)理聊天的頁(yè)面,通過(guò)該頁(yè)面可以與對(duì)方溝通。其中從APP首頁(yè)經(jīng)過(guò)跳轉(zhuǎn)邏輯跳轉(zhuǎn)到最后的聊天頁(yè)面就可以看作是一條業(yè)務(wù)線。
目前,APP內(nèi)不同頁(yè)面之間的跳轉(zhuǎn)通過(guò)路由來(lái)實(shí)現(xiàn),即路由保存了目標(biāo)頁(yè)面對(duì)應(yīng)的業(yè)務(wù)線的跳轉(zhuǎn)邏輯,但APP需要從當(dāng)前頁(yè)面跳轉(zhuǎn)下一個(gè)頁(yè)面時(shí),可以通過(guò)路由調(diào)用下一個(gè)頁(yè)面對(duì)應(yīng)的業(yè)務(wù)線,然后執(zhí)行該業(yè)務(wù)線的跳轉(zhuǎn)邏輯以跳轉(zhuǎn)到下一個(gè)頁(yè)面。可見(jiàn),路由可以實(shí)現(xiàn)在當(dāng)前頁(yè)面直接跳轉(zhuǎn)到下一個(gè)需要的頁(yè)面,而無(wú)需引入當(dāng)前頁(yè)面歸屬的原頁(yè)面。
然而,由于路由中維護(hù)的是每一個(gè)業(yè)務(wù)線的跳轉(zhuǎn)邏輯,當(dāng)APP中某一個(gè)業(yè)務(wù)線出現(xiàn)問(wèn)題而無(wú)法進(jìn)行頁(yè)面跳轉(zhuǎn)時(shí),需要對(duì)路由中的跳轉(zhuǎn)邏輯進(jìn)行修改,出現(xiàn)問(wèn)題的業(yè)務(wù)越多,修改邏輯的次數(shù)越多,時(shí)間也越長(zhǎng),降低APP內(nèi)頁(yè)面跳轉(zhuǎn)問(wèn)題的維護(hù)效率。
發(fā)明內(nèi)容
本發(fā)明提供了一種頁(yè)面跳轉(zhuǎn)方法、裝置、電子設(shè)備及存儲(chǔ)介質(zhì),以解決目前對(duì)于APP頁(yè)面維護(hù)的效率低的問(wèn)題。
第一方面,本發(fā)明提供了一種頁(yè)面跳轉(zhuǎn)方法,包括:
從服務(wù)器獲取APP的映射關(guān)系表,所述映射關(guān)系表用于保存APP中各個(gè)業(yè)務(wù)線的業(yè)務(wù)標(biāo)志與目標(biāo)URL之間的映射關(guān)系,所述目標(biāo)URL用于表示所述業(yè)務(wù)線的目標(biāo)頁(yè)面跳轉(zhuǎn)地址,所述業(yè)務(wù)標(biāo)志用于標(biāo)記所述業(yè)務(wù)線;
利用所述APP內(nèi)當(dāng)前業(yè)務(wù)線的業(yè)務(wù)標(biāo)志,從所述映射關(guān)系表里獲取所述業(yè)務(wù)線的目標(biāo)URL;
將所述APP當(dāng)前顯示的頁(yè)面跳轉(zhuǎn)至所述目標(biāo)URL對(duì)應(yīng)的目標(biāo)頁(yè)面。
結(jié)合第一方面,在第一方面的一種可實(shí)現(xiàn)方式中,所述從服務(wù)器獲取APP的映射關(guān)系表之前,還包括:
獲取APP中所有業(yè)務(wù)線和所有業(yè)務(wù)線對(duì)應(yīng)的目標(biāo)URL;
對(duì)所述所有業(yè)務(wù)線進(jìn)行標(biāo)記,使其帶有互不相同的業(yè)務(wù)標(biāo)志;
將所述業(yè)務(wù)標(biāo)志與其對(duì)應(yīng)業(yè)務(wù)線的目標(biāo)URL建立映射關(guān)系;
利用所述映射關(guān)系在服務(wù)器中組成映射關(guān)系表。
結(jié)合第一方面,在第一方面的一種可實(shí)現(xiàn)方式中,所述從服務(wù)器獲取APP的映射關(guān)系表的步驟包括:
檢測(cè)APP是否被打開(kāi);
如果所述APP被打開(kāi),則向所述服務(wù)器發(fā)送網(wǎng)絡(luò)請(qǐng)求,所述網(wǎng)絡(luò)請(qǐng)求用于向服務(wù)器請(qǐng)求所述APP對(duì)應(yīng)的映射關(guān)系表;
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于五八同城信息技術(shù)有限公司,未經(jīng)五八同城信息技術(shù)有限公司許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201911366857.4/2.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專利網(wǎng)。
- 一種用于確定目標(biāo)頁(yè)面的頁(yè)面類型信息的方法和設(shè)備
- 一種用于識(shí)別WAP頁(yè)面的方法與設(shè)備
- 一種Web App加載方法及裝置
- 單頁(yè)面處理方法及裝置
- 確定原生頁(yè)面和H5頁(yè)面訪問(wèn)次序的方法、裝置和系統(tǒng)
- 頁(yè)面生成方法及裝置
- 一種頁(yè)面對(duì)象自動(dòng)化測(cè)試方法
- 頁(yè)面生成方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)
- 一種相似網(wǎng)絡(luò)頁(yè)面的搜索方法及設(shè)備
- 頁(yè)面管理方法、裝置、存儲(chǔ)介質(zhì)及電子設(shè)備
- 一種實(shí)現(xiàn)應(yīng)用跳轉(zhuǎn)的方法及終端
- 頁(yè)面跳轉(zhuǎn)的方法、裝置以及存儲(chǔ)介質(zhì)
- 一種在應(yīng)用程序組件間實(shí)現(xiàn)快速跳轉(zhuǎn)的方法和裝置
- 一種基于單界面的頁(yè)面跳轉(zhuǎn)的方法及裝置
- 頁(yè)面跳轉(zhuǎn)和控制方法及裝置
- 路由跳轉(zhuǎn)的方法和裝置
- 頁(yè)面跳轉(zhuǎn)方法及裝置
- 頁(yè)面跳轉(zhuǎn)方法及裝置
- 頁(yè)面跳轉(zhuǎn)方法、裝置、電子設(shè)備及計(jì)算機(jī)可讀存儲(chǔ)介質(zhì)
- 一種頁(yè)面跳轉(zhuǎn)處理方法、裝置以及電子設(shè)備
- 一種數(shù)據(jù)庫(kù)讀寫分離的方法和裝置
- 一種手機(jī)動(dòng)漫人物及背景創(chuàng)作方法
- 一種通訊綜合測(cè)試終端的測(cè)試方法
- 一種服裝用人體測(cè)量基準(zhǔn)點(diǎn)的獲取方法
- 系統(tǒng)升級(jí)方法及裝置
- 用于虛擬和接口方法調(diào)用的裝置和方法
- 線程狀態(tài)監(jiān)控方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)
- 一種JAVA智能卡及其虛擬機(jī)組件優(yōu)化方法
- 檢測(cè)程序中方法耗時(shí)的方法、裝置及存儲(chǔ)介質(zhì)
- 函數(shù)的執(zhí)行方法、裝置、設(shè)備及存儲(chǔ)介質(zhì)





